Common Symptoms
- Using more of a substance than intended or for longer than planned
- Difficulty cutting back despite wanting to
- Cravings or strong urges to use
- Continued use despite negative effects on health, work, or relationships
- Needing more of the substance to get the same effect (tolerance)
- Withdrawal symptoms when not using
